Removal
1. Remove the wiper motor and linkage from the vehicle as described in the previous paragraph.
2. Loosen the fastening nut and remove the crankshaft lever from the electric motor pivot axis (see fig. 19.2).
Fig. 19.2 Unscrew the crankshaft lever mounting nut (shown by arrow)
3. Remove the three bolts and remove the electric motor from the lever mechanism bracket.
4. Additionally, on the panoramic windshield wiper, the lever mechanism can be removed after unscrewing the nut on the other end (see fig. 19.4).
Fig. 19.4. Lever mechanism lever fastening nut (shown by arrow)
Installation
5. Installation is carried out in the reverse order. When installing the lever mechanism and the electric motor in the initial position, the cardan shaft and the lever mechanism must be located parallel to each other, as the cardan shaft is installed on the axis of rotation of the electric motor (see fig. 19.5).

Fig. 19.5. The cardan shaft lever and the mechanism lever must be parallel and in line with the cardan shaft lever
